Description

Mid-Sized Commercial Interiors General Contractor Project ManagerOur client is a successful mid-sized Commercial Interiors General Contractor with a strong reputation for delivering exceptional projects across NYC. Known for their collaborative culture, repeat business, and commitment to quality, they offer a dynamic environment where employees are empowered to make an impact and grow their careers.Job DescriptionManage commercial interiors projects from award through completion. Oversee project budgets, schedules, procurement, and cost controls. Coordinate subcontractors, vendors, consultants, and client teams. Manage RFIs, submittals, change orders, and project documentation. Ensure projects are delivered safely, on schedule, and within budget. Monitor project progress and proactively resolve challenges. Michael Page is one of the world's leading professional recruitment consultancies, specializing in the placement of candidates in permanent, contract, temporary and interim positions with clients around the world. Our business was established in Canada in 2005 when we opened our Toronto office. Our role is to work with employers and job seekers to facilitate a successful match. This can range from advising a global company on a candidate sourcing strategy to helping a job seeker find their dream job. A Market Leader The role of a recruitment consultancy is to act as an intermediary, identifying and sourcing suitably qualified candidates on behalf of its clients. Candidates are recruited either for permanent or contract positions (typically for a fixed term) or on a temporary basis. Within the overall recruitment industry, the market for professional recruitment services is a specialist sector which has developed more recently.
